The 5 beeps means there is a memory error of some kind.
Might be a bad memory module, or you just may have to remove and reseat the memory modules.
The first thing I would do is to remove and reseat the memory modules to see if that resolves the problem.
If that fails to resolve the problem, remove all the memory modules and test them one at a time in the primary memory slot (normally the black slot or the one closest to the processor).
Hopefully, you will isolate the bad memory chip, and you can then buy a replacement.
If nothing resolves the problem and the 5 beeps continue, then the motherboard has failed and needs to be replaced if you plan on fixing the PC.
